Latest Patents
Stählberg holds a patent for a diving computer equipped with a coupled antenna and a sophisticated water contact assembly. This advanced device features at least one radiator element positioned on or connected to the outermost surface of the computer's bezel, along with a radio unit that ensures wireless communication with external devices. Additionally, the inclusion of a conductive water contact surface and a detector circuit allows the device to sense underwater conditions accurately. The technology provides divers with reliable feedback on their environment, promoting safety and enhancing the overall experience.
